About Duty Rates: Rates are divided into Column 1 and Column 2. Column 1 is subdivided into General (normal trade relations rates for all countries not eligible for special programs) and Special (preferential rates for countries with free trade agreements or preference programs). Column 2 rates apply to products from Cuba, North Korea, Belarus, and Russia. When no special rate exists for a classification, General rates apply.

Overview

This HTS classification, 5402.20.30.10, specifically designates high tenacity polyester single yarn that is not textured and has a twist of less than 5 turns per meter. The defining characteristic here is the "single yarn" aspect, meaning it is composed of a single strand or ply. These yarns are engineered for exceptional strength relative to their weight and are intended for industrial applications where durability and tensile strength are paramount, such as in the manufacturing of ropes, nets, or reinforcement materials.

This category is distinguished from its sibling, 5402.20.30.30, by the level of twist. While both are high tenacity polyester single yarns, this classification applies only to those with a twist of fewer than 5 turns per meter. The sibling category encompasses yarns with a twist of 5 turns or more per meter, indicating a greater degree of ply consolidation and potentially altered yarn properties due to the increased twisting.

As this is a leaf node within the HTS, there are no further subdivisions. Classification decisions within this code hinge on confirming the material (polyester), the characteristic (high tenacity), the construction (single yarn), the decitex not exceeding 920, and crucially, the twist rate being less than 5 turns per meter. Absence of texturing is also a key identifier for this specific sub-heading.
